Does anyone have any experience with Aguila Super Extra standard velocity 40grain .22LR ammo?

One of the site sponsors has a pretty good deal on this stuff right now and I'm wondering if it's worth picking up a case.

Does it group half decent or is it minute of shotgun?

I do not expect Eley Tenex accuracy. Just wondering if anyone has actually used this stuff and what is to be expected.

I've used both the standard and high velocity Aguila rounds in my semi-auto and both group better than anything else I've tried. Which to say I have no reason not to use Aguila. As with all rifles, YMMV. On a side note, Aguila 22 ammo does has a 'funny' smell.

That Aguila SV ammo makes for cheap practice when shooting a target pistol intended for SV ammo. It will not function the action of a pistol not intended for SV ammo of course.

I have shot some in rifles when just messing around and not really being serious. It was ok for cheap fun with decent groups.

If you like to experiment, then I suggest you also pick up some Aguila subsonic to try from a bolt action rifle. It gives really nice accuracy in single shot pistols.
 
IIRC I bought a few bricks of it near the tail end of 2013. It was all I could find after a solid year of the American's panic buying and stockpiling everything they could get their hands on due to a very determined gun control push by the Obama administration. Anyway, it shot very well in the 10/22 I had at the time. Between quarter and half inch groups at 25 yards from a semi-supported position. I think I still have 4 or 5 boxes kicking around somewhere.
